The Opportunity

FE International is a leading technology-focused M&A advisory firm specializing in transactions across SaaS, consumer internet, and e-commerce. We advise founders, private equity sponsors, and institutional sellers on high-impact transactions.
Compensation is competitive and benchmarked to top-tier investment banking and transaction advisory roles in India, with performance-based upside.
This is a hands-on role spanning the full M&A lifecycle, from valuation and positioning through live process execution, buyer negotiations, diligence coordination, and closing. You will work directly with senior team members on active mandates, and your output will be used in client-facing materials and buyer interactions. You will play a key role in supporting execution across multiple live mandates, working closely with senior team members to ensure processes run efficiently and materials are delivered to a high standard.

Responsibilities

Valuation & Financial Analysis

  • Build and maintain financial models, including P&L normalization, EBITDA adjustments, working capital analysis, and ad-hoc analyses
  • Conduct business valuations across precedent transactions, public comparables, DCF, LBO, and revenue/EBITDA benchmarking
  • Analyze SaaS and recurring revenue metrics (ARR, MRR, churn, NRR, CAC/LTV, cohort retention)
  • Develop financial schedules covering deferred revenue, earnouts, debt-like items, and working capital analysis

Deal Execution & Process Management

  • Support end-to-end sell-side processes including marketing material development, buyer outreach, NDA execution, management presentations, and IOI / LOI evaluation
  • Support the maintenance and ongoing accuracy of deal process trackers (e.g., marketing trackers, buyer logs, diligence trackers), ensuring timely updates and clear visibility
  • Manage data rooms and diligence processes across multiple workstreams
  • Prepare diligence response materials across financial, operational, and legal workstreams
  • Support multiple live mandates simultaneously, managing competing priorities while maintaining quality and responsiveness
  • Assist with APA / SPA review and coordination with legal advisors
  • Work closely with senior team members to support execution across all phases of live transactions

Marketing Materials

  • Support development and iteration of client-ready marketing materials (CIMs, teasers, buyer communications, and process updates)
  • Support drafting and refinement of materials, ensuring outputs are clear, accurate, and client-ready
  • Develop financial exhibits and charts to support investor discussions
  • Prepare internal deal updates and summary materials

Market Research & Buyer Universe

  • Support development of buyer universes and market analysis
  • Assist with tracking transaction activity and evaluating inbound opportunities

Client & Team Support

  • Work with clients to collect and validate financial and operational data
  • Prepare client communications and deal updates
  • Identify inconsistencies and key financial considerations for senior review
  • Manage multiple concurrent workstreams with strong attention to detail

What We Do

FE International is an award-winning global M&A advisor of SaaS, e-commerce and content businesses. It has completed acquisitions for thousands of founders, owners and acquirers, and is the preeminent valuation thought leader in the industry. Its team includes experts in exit planning, valuation, accounting, legal and more. Founded in 2010, FE is known for its extensive network of pre-qualified international investors. With headquarters in New York and regional offices in Miami, San Francisco and London, FE is an international company serving clients worldwide.
